In an unprecedented move, a group of German Green MPs and one MEP have backed the use of gene editing technologies in a new paper, lawmakers on the European Parliament’s Agriculture Committee reacted angrily as their colleagues on the Environment Committee decided to halt cooperation on the post-2020 Common Agricultural Policy file, and EURACTIV takes a closer look at how the hospitality sector will play a vital role in the process of “re-connecting” European citizens socially after the coronavirus pandemic.
